I found a Federal Pacific panel in my 1969 home. Is it safe to add a Level 2 EV charger or a new heat pump system?

A Federal Pacific panel presents a significant safety hazard due to its known failure to trip during overloads, creating a serious fire risk. Before considering any major addition like an EV charger or heat pump, this panel must be replaced. Furthermore, your existing 100A service is almost certainly inadequate for these high-demand appliances; a full service upgrade to 200A or more is a prerequisite for safe and code-compliant installation.

My lights flicker and my smart devices reboot during storms. Is this an AEP Texas grid issue or a problem with my house?

Flickering during storms is common in our area due to AEP Texas's overhead infrastructure and our region's high lightning activity. While grid disturbances are a factor, they expose vulnerabilities in your home's electrical system. A professional can determine if you have loose connections or inadequate grounding. Installing a whole-house surge protector at your main panel is a critical defense to protect sensitive electronics from these frequent voltage spikes.

How should I prepare my home's electrical system for Marshall's summer brownouts and winter ice storms?

For summer peaks, ensure your HVAC system is on a dedicated, properly sized circuit and consider a hardwired surge protector. For winter preparedness, a professionally installed generator interlock kit and standby generator are the most reliable solutions for extended outages. These systems require a permit and inspection from the City of Marshall Building Inspections Department to ensure they are installed safely and don't back-feed onto utility lines, endangering repair crews.

We have a lot of tall trees over the power lines near our home. Could that be causing electrical interference or other issues?

The heavy tree canopy common in the Historic District can absolutely impact electrical health. Branches contacting service drops can cause intermittent faults, flickering, and even fire hazards. Furthermore, tree root systems in our clay-rich soil can disrupt grounding electrode systems over time, compromising safety. An inspection can assess your masthead clearance, service cable condition, and ground rod integrity to mitigate these environmental risks.

I want to upgrade my electrical panel. What permits are required in Marshall, and do I need a licensed electrician?

All panel replacements and service upgrades in Marshall require a permit from the City of Marshall Building Inspections Department and a final inspection. Texas law mandates this work be performed by an electrician licensed by the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R). As a Master Electrician, I handle the permit paperwork and ensure the installation meets NEC 2020 code, which governs everything from AFCI breaker requirements to updated grounding specifications for your safety.

My power comes in on an overhead mast. What are the common issues with this type of service entrance?

Overhead mast service, typical for homes of your era, is exposed to the elements. Common issues include weatherhead deterioration, mast arm rust, and cable sagging from age or tree contact. These can lead to water intrusion into your panel or a complete service drop failure. We also check that the mast height and clearance still meet current NEC 2020 requirements, as older installations may no longer be compliant or safe.

My 57-year-old home in the Historic District has original NM-B Romex wiring. Why are my circuits tripping when I run my dishwasher and air conditioner together in 2026?

Homes from 1969 were designed for a different electrical lifestyle. Your 100A service and original NM-B Romex, while safe for its time, cannot handle the simultaneous loads of modern appliances, high-definition televisions, and computer equipment. The wiring itself may be degraded, and the panel's capacity is simply insufficient, leading to overloaded circuits and nuisance tripping. Upgrading to a 200A service with new branch circuits is often the most reliable solution for these older Marshall homes.
